<?php // pw.php by beautifulphp http://twitter.com/beautifulphp // Usage: cat pw.txt | php -f pw.php >pw_result.txt $map_data = file('php://stdin'); define('YMAX', count($map_data)); define('XMAX', strlen(trim($map_data[0]))); $map = $grid = array(); $dummy = str_repeat(' ', XMAX + 2); $map[0] = $dummy; for ($y = 1; $y <= YMAX; $y ++) { $map[$y] = ' ' . $map_data[$y - 1] . ' '; } $map[YMAX + 1] =